Hello all.

I have been using the phantom for a few days now and the status light does not flash at all, not when you turn it on not when you calibrate the compass and all that. The only time it turns on is when the USB is plugged in.

The GPS and compass seem top work as the values change in the Naza software program in the tools tab but zero GPS location in the basic part of view which i don't know if that's normal or not.

It still fly's fine and i think it might even be still talking to the satellites but have no idea as the status light is not flashing at all.

It did have a hard landing a few days ago but everything was still working until yesterday.

Thanks.
 
I haven't looked inside of mine but does it use a trimode LED or three separate (red,green,yellow) LEDs in the indicator dome? If the latter I would think it unlikely that all 3 would die at once even from a crash. More likely a connector came undone. Have you opened the casing to look?

What you are describing has usually been attributed to the battery pressing against that LED unit and its connection... this happens with batteries that have long or thick leads. Some Phantom owners are cutting away a bit of the battery door, and leaving the excess wiring outside the door.
